Strange white flashes light up Coventry's skies

Postby dutchman » Wed Nov 18, 2015 12:17 am

Confused Coventrians have taken to social media after reporting several bright white flashes in the north of the city.

As many as five flashes were seen in the Walsgrave area of the city from around 7.15pm.

So far the promised storm weather has seen high winds - but no thunder or lightning leaving many people perplexed as to what caused the flashes.

According to Western Power Distribution there are currently no power cuts in Coventry although in the south of Nuneaton 57 properties are without power after an incident at 7.39pm.

The company estimate the power will be restored by 11.30pm.

Coventry Telegraph reader Natalie Turner said the flashes were caused by a 25,000 volt power lines going down just over the M6 in Ansty leaving the people in the village without power.
